Abstract
Telah dilakukan penelitian cara menurunkan kandungan nitrit pada sarang burung walet (Collocalia vestita) menggunakan metode ekstraksi pelarut asam askorbat. Dalam penelitian ini dilakukan penentuan panjang gelombang maksimum, penentuan waktu reaksi, pembuatan kurva kalibrasi nitrit, metode ekstraksi sampel dan preparasi sampel. Metode ekstraksi pada sampel dilakukan pada enam variasi konsentrasi larutan asam askorbat yaitu 250, 500, 750, 1000, 1250 dan 1500 ppm. Ekstraksi dilakukan sebanyak tiga kali dengan rentang waktu selama 20 detik dengan putaran 400 rpm pada masing-masing ekstraksi. Volume larutan yang digunakan untuk setiap ekstraksi adalah 250 mL. Pengukuran kandungan nitrit pada sarang burung walet dilakukan dengan menggunakan spektrofotometer UV-Vis. Dari penelitian yang telah dilakukan pengukuran absorbansi dilakukan pada panjang gelombang maksimum 541 nm dengan waktu reaksi pada larutan selama 15 menit sebelum pengukuran. Pada pembuatan kurva kalibrasi nitrit diperoleh persamaan regresi y = 0,8886x + 0,0139 dengan nilai R2 sebesar 0,997. Hasil penelitian menunjukkan bahwa asam askorbat berpengaruh terhadap penurunan kandungan nitrit pada sarang burung walet. Persentase penurunan kandungan nitrit pada sarang burung walet dengan konsentrasi larutan asam askorbat 250, 500, 750, 1000, 1250, dan 1500 ppm berturut turut 25,12±0,18; 28,38±0,44; 40,70±0,30; 45,69±0,38; 48,75±0,54; dan 51,37±0,83%.

Research has been carried out on how to reduce the nitrite content in edible bird nest (Collocalia vestita) using an extraction method using ascorbic acid as a solvent. In this research, determination of maximum wavelength, determination of reaction time, making of nitrite calibration curve, sample extraction method and sample preparation were carried out. The extraction method on the sample was carried out at six variations of the concentration of ascorbic acid solution, namely 250, 500, 750, 1000, 1250 and 1500 ppm. Extraction was carried out three times with a time span of 20 seconds with a rotation of 400 rpm for each extraction. The volume of solution used for each extraction is 250 mL. Measurement of nitrite levels in edible bird nest was carried out using a UV-Vis spectrophotometer. From research that has been carried out absorbance measurements were carried out at a maximum wavelength of 541 nm with a reaction time of 15 minutes before the measurement. In making the nitrite calibration curve, the regression equation y = 0.8886x + 0.0139 is obtained with an R2 value of 0.997. The results showed that ascorbic acid influenced reducing nitrite levels in edible bird nest. The percentage decrease in nitrite levels in edible bird nest with ascorbic acid solution concentrations of 250, 500, 750, 1000, 1250, and 1500 ppm, respectively 25.12±0.18; 28.38±0.44; 40.70±0.30; 45.69±0.38; 48.75±0.54; and 51.37±0.83%.
